> -#ifdef __COUNTER__
> +#if defined(CONFIG_STATIC_ASSERT)
> +#define QEMU_BUILD_BUG_ON(x) _Static_assert(!(x), #x)
Should we add any explanatory text in addition to just the expression
being tested? For example:
block/raw-format.c: QEMU_BUILD_BUG_ON(BDRV_SECTOR_SIZE != 512);
A message of "static assertion failed: BDRV_SECTOR_SIZE != 512" is
tricky: it can only trip if the sector size was not 512, but normally
when I see a _Static_assert message, I assume that I should fix my code
to make the expression true, and the expression printed is already true.
Maybe _Static_assert(!(x), "not expecting " #x) is better, because it
would give a message of "static assertion failed: not expecting
BDRV_SECTOR_SIZE != 512".
